Analysis

The most recent figure for poultry birds — manure left on pasture that leaches in Mauritania is 495,113 kg, measured in 2023. That is the highest value across all 63 years on record.

That represents a change of up 0.5% on the previous year and up 3.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, poultry birds — manure left on pasture that leaches in Mauritania peaked at 495,113 kg in 2023 and was at its lowest, 196,850 kg, in 1961.

Mauritania ranks 97th of 193 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 63 years of available data.

The Livestock Manure domain of FAOSTAT contains estimates of nitrogen (N) inputs to agricultural soils from livestock manure. Data on the N losses to air and water are also disseminated. These estimates are compiled using official FAOSTAT statistics of animal stocks and by applying the internationally approved Guidelines of the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change (IPCC). Data are available by country, with global coverage and updated annually.The following elements are disseminated: 1) Stocks; 2) Amount excreted in manure (N content); 3) Manure left on pasture (N content); 4) Manure left on pasture that volatilises (N content); 5) Manure left on pasture that leaches (N content); 6) Manure treated (N content); 7) Losses from manure treated (N content); 8) Manure applied to soils (N content); 9) Manure applied to soils that volatilises (N content); 10) Manure applied to soils that leaches (N content).
